Demetrius Zarin led the remaining fleet in a desperate attack on Thrawn!
Eight Imperial-class Star Destroyers charged toward Thrawn's flagship formation with a desperate resolve, facing the enemy head-on without dodging or evading, and unleashing a furious barrage of fire on the Imperial fleet.
Dense artillery fire crisscrossed the space, and the eight star destroyers, like moths drawn to a flame, charged forward without hesitation.
Demetrius Zarin stood at the forefront of the bridge, opened the public channel on his communicator, and declared with his head held high, "I am Demetrius Zarin! Imperial Marshal! I am here, Thrawn! I await you to take my head!"
A moment later, Thrawn's calm voice came through the communicator, "This was a very foolish decision, Zarin. Aren't you aware that you're being controlled?"
“It is my honor!” Zhalin exclaimed.
The relentless assault by eight Imperial-class Star Destroyers put Thrawn under immense pressure, forcing him to mobilize other warships to converge on his flagship.
The overwhelming firepower quickly destroyed the shields of these Star Destroyers, and their armor melted, peeled off, and was even pierced under the continuous bombardment. The warships were instantly engulfed in thick smoke and flames. After the hull armor of one Star Destroyer was penetrated, a turbo-laser cannon shot pierced through its main reactor, followed by a terrifying secondary explosion that pulverized the rear half of the Star Destroyer!
Other warships were also destroyed after a desperate resistance. Not a single warship surrendered. Even when the battle lasted until the very last moment, with their energy systems destroyed and turrets blown off, the close-in weapon systems that were still functioning continued to fire at Thrawn's warships.
Thrawn specifically ordered that Zarin's ship be left behind until the very end. After destroying the other seven Star Destroyers, Thrawn ordered more precise firepower to dismantle the Star Destroyer's resistance and destroy the engine at the rear of the ship.
Five Imperial-class Star Destroyers surrounded Zarin's warship, locking onto the wreckage with their maximum-powered tractor beams. Then, Imperial Marines boarded assault transports and entered the warship.
Even at this point, the officers and soldiers at all levels inside the warship were still fighting desperately, using blast guns, wrenches, welding torches, and even their fists and teeth to engage in a fierce battle with the Imperial soldiers.
Even Demetrius Zarin joined in, brandishing the marshal's scepter bestowed upon him by Palpatine during his investiture, beating the Imperial soldiers wildly like a madman. Finally, he was knocked unconscious and arrested by Imperial Marines using blast rifles in stun mode, even then, he still clutched his scepter, now twisted and mangled, tightly in his hand.
The suppression operation led by Imperial Navy Admiral Thrawn was finally resolved perfectly, and Thrawn immediately sent a messenger to the Imperial Center to report the victory.
Meanwhile, the search team sent by senior referee Antilis Tremaine returned empty-handed—Phoenix, who had been knocked away by Olega, had disappeared without a trace.
Furthermore, Orega wasn't captured. While Thrawn's fleet was entangled with the eight Star Destroyers led by Zarin, another Imperial-class Star Destroyer suddenly activated its hyperspace engine on the battlefield and jumped away. This was the only warship from the Fist of Orega that escaped—and Orega was undoubtedly among them.
The way that warship escaped was simply unbelievable. Logically speaking, in such a complex battlefield environment, and with the battle taking place on the outer edge of a planet, it should have been impossible to activate the hyperspace engine to jump. Yet, it managed to escape right under the noses of the Imperial fleet.
This is definitely Orega's powerful and strange force at work again.
Combined with the immense power and bizarre mind control that Orega had previously displayed, as well as Phoenix's unparalleled swordsmanship, which far surpassed that of most Jedi Masters, Thrawn and Antilis Tremaine were filled with curiosity about this mysterious and unfamiliar race.
They also compiled information on the two individuals and sent it directly to Emperor Palpatine via a secret channel.
Afterwards, Thrawn led his fleet back in triumph.

Throron's resounding victory injected a powerful boost into the already decaying and withered Galactic Empire, invigorating its core and seemingly dispelling much of the gloom that had previously haunted the Dawn Kingdom.
However, since Thrallon was ultimately a Qiss and not human, the Empire did not hold a grand triumphal ceremony for him. Instead, it awarded him a brief commendation and a medal of the Empire.
The fleet that Thrawn led to quell the rebellion was officially transferred to his command and newly formed as the Blade Squadron. Like Darth Vader's Death Squadron, this became another squadron directly under the Emperor.
Like the Death Fleet, the Blade Fleet enjoys a high degree of autonomy. No one except His Majesty the Emperor has the authority to command Thrawn. Furthermore, wherever the fleet goes, it automatically assumes all defense responsibilities of the host planet, and that planet must provide the fleet with repair, resupply, and other services free of charge.
Meanwhile, the Blade Squadron also began to expand, with plans to eventually expand into a massive fleet consisting of one Assertor-class sector command ship, one Warrior-class dreadnought, three Tracker-class aircraft carriers, four Blocker-class Star Destroyers, and at least 50 Star Destroyers of various types.
Such a force, apart from the sector-level fleets directly under each legion, is already superior to any other force.
The Blade Fleet will temporarily travel to Quat to receive its new warships and to repair and resupply the warships damaged in this series of battles.
This arrangement actually reflects the views of the empire's core high-ranking officials and those powerful families towards Throron—"Ha, a mere Qis man. Well done, thank you for your hard work. Now you can get out of the empire's center."
If it were a true Imperial Marshal like Rufon Digorinus who had achieved such merit, he would probably be partying every night with the high-ranking officials and nobles who flocked to Coruscant and would have become a prominent figure in the core political arena of the Empire.
Former Imperial Marshal Demetrius Zarin, who betrayed the Empire, was sent to the Imperial Research Institute for research in an attempt to uncover the secrets of Oregana's mind control, but to no avail. He was then publicly tried and publicly executed.
His body was cast into a bronze statue, still retaining the painful expression and contorted posture of his death, and then placed at the main gate of the Imperial Palace so that everyone entering and leaving the palace could see the fate of this traitor.
Because the Imperial Palace now houses more than 90% of the central government's administrative agencies, this also serves as a deterrent to all high-ranking officials of the Empire.
All of Zarin's immediate family members were also executed along with him, without exception. Thus, apart from Arden-Lin's faction, all the key figures involved in the rebellion were captured, and another bloodbath erupted in the heart of the empire.
High Inquisitor Antilis Tremaine, a renowned torture expert within the Imperial Inquisition, was entrusted with the interrogation duties of Zarin and his associates in recognition of his actions. However, Tremaine, who had previously reveled in cruel punishments, suddenly felt weary. He found himself tired of torturing prisoners with various instruments of torture. He then handed over the interrogation duties to his subordinates and left the Imperial heartland under the pretext of continuing the pursuit of Arden-Lin.
The Dark Prophets also conducted systematic research on Orega's mind control. They gathered all the prisoners captured during Thrall's suppression of the rebellion, dissected them alive, and even opened their skulls to conduct experiments directly on their living brains—a cruel and horrific act.
But their research yielded no results—all those controlled by Orega behaved exactly like ordinary people, except for their deep-seated subconscious loyalty to Orega.
There were no physiological differences or changes whatsoever! No abnormalities could be found. The brain structure, neural signals, and gene sequences of those being controlled were exactly the same as those of ordinary people. Orega's methods seemed to transcend the material realm and penetrate directly into the human soul.
Moreover, the Dark Prophet couldn't find any way to free these people from his control. Neither drugs, hypnosis, nor even the Force could forcibly brainwash them; even turning them into idiots didn't change their loyalty to Orega.
In light of this situation, the Galactic Empire secretly listed Orega as one of the Empire's greatest threats. The Imperial Intelligence Bureau established a special team for this purpose, which also included members of the Dark Prophets, to study and deal with Orega's affairs.
The Imperial Intelligence Agency also intensified its operations, trying to find all the information about the mysterious race of Orega and Phoenix, and most importantly—what their relationship was with the Kingdom of Dawn.

Meanwhile, in the northeastern region of the Milky Way, in the outer ring sector.
A battered Imperial-class star destroyer broke free of hyperspace and instantly appeared in space.
Colonel Raven stood in the middle of the bridge, looking at Orega standing in front of him, and said calmly, "We have almost lost everything, Master."
“They’re just some pirates. I can build a much stronger fleet whenever I want,” Orega said. “But what Zarin brought me this time is quite interesting. Let’s find a place to settle down first, take control of a spaceport, organize those things, and then make further plans.”
Raven nodded and said, "Yes, Master. Besides the cannonball from the Galaxy Spear, Marshal Zarin's database also contains design blueprints for more than ten types of warships and fighters, including the TIE Defender fighter. I suggest that we should reorganize our fleet around these new warships, rather than this rabble of pirates."
“Your suggestion is excellent, let’s do it.” Orega’s voice gradually turned furious. “Phoenix… the Protoss of Kalai… I will make them pay for this sooner or later!”
He thought for a moment, then suddenly said, "The other group of pirates hired by Demeteris-Zarin before, their warships seem pretty good! Where are they?"
Colonel Raven said, "They are the Scourge, and their current leader is Ron, an extremely ruthless Farin. He was active in the Hutt Space before, but for some reason, he suddenly wandered into the Empire and has not returned. They were probably once supported by the Kingdom of Dawn, but now, it seems that the two sides have severed ties."
"Ah...hehehehe. Contact this Ron again and tell him that I have Zarin's top-secret technical data and want them to help us sell it." Orega chuckled sinisterly.
……
Anzat, the Scourge's temporary secret base.
There used to be an illegal shipyard here, specializing in repair and modification services for smugglers and pirates, and also building some simple escort ships. Such illegal shipyards are extremely common, especially in the outer ring sector, and have become important strongholds for many illegal forces.
However, the shipyard on the planet Anzart is somewhat different.
Thousands of years ago, during the Sith Wars, the Anzat joined Darth Raven's dark forces, and after Darth Raven's eventual death, they severed ties with the mainstream world.
When they joined Darth Raven, with the help of the Star Forge, they built a large spaceport and starship dock, and these facilities were well preserved because the war did not reach the area.
This also enabled the Anzat people to have their own industry, although it was relatively rudimentary, but compared to most other races, it was already a very good foundation.
However, everything changed after the Scourge stumbled upon them.
The Anzarts were utterly powerless against the Scourge and their advanced Minmatar warships, and after their defensive fleet was destroyed, the planet Anzart was conquered.
However, the Scourge had neither the interest nor the ability to manage a planet, so they basically did nothing except occupy the planet, eat and drink, and demand that the Anzarts maintain their warships.
Faced with this group of ferocious pirates, the Anzat people had no choice but to submit and let them take whatever they wanted.
However, the starship docks and spaceports here are extremely outdated and simply cannot meet the Scourge's needs for maintaining advanced warships. In particular, the primitive repair equipment is almost powerless when faced with the complex energy systems and shield circuits of the Minmatar warships.
Those advanced, sophisticated, and powerful missiles are completely inadequate to replenish.
The Scourge lacks the technology to upgrade the shipyards on Anzart, so even with control of the planet, they are merely barely surviving.
Ron originally planned to make a fortune off Demetrius Zarin and then buy spare parts from the black market that Anzat couldn't produce to replenish his fleet.
But to his surprise, that fool Zarin didn't trust him and instead joined another group of pirates. In the end, they were even cornered by the Galactic Empire's fleet!
